Oklahoma City, OK (Issues Wire / PRWEB) November 1, 2008 -- Rees Associates, Inc., a planning, interiors and architecture firm, has officially been named a 2008 Hot Firm Winner, one of the 200 fastest-growing firms in the architecture, engineering, and environmental consulting industry (across the U.S. and Canada) by ZwiegWhite. Rees Associates was the 179th ranked firm on the list.
The annual list focuses on design and environmental firms who have become industry leaders through outperforming the economy and competitors. The list is based on gross revenue from a two year comparison.
Frank Rees, President and CEO of REES, states “We are thrilled that the efforts of our staff combined with the loyalty of our clients has given us the opportunity to receive this recognition.”
REES was established in 1975 as a healthcare planning and design firm. Since that time, REES has been internationally recognized as a leading facility planning and design firm in the healthcare specialty as well as in Broadcast, Corporate/Commercial, Government, Healthcare, Higher Education, Justice and Senior Living specialties. The firm has completed over 7,350 assignments in 42 states and 33 foreign countries. REES comprises over 120 personnel in offices located in Atlanta, Dallas, Mexico City, Oklahoma City and Spokane.
